Value for money
Planning a perfect wedding requires a lot of effort and money.
An average wedding costs around $33,900 in the US,including expenses on the
engagement ring, ceremony, and wedding reception. We all know a DJ will cost
you much less when compared to a wedding
party band.
However, there are other factors too that affect the pricing of the group like
a twelve-piece band will cost you more than a three-piece band, and the day on
which band needs to perform.
The wedding band will provide a better value for money as they perform live on songs that everyone is familiar with and create a comfortable vibe at the event that makes everyone included. You might spend a few bucks more, but for creating those perfect wedding memories, wedding bands are value for money.
Efficient utilization of space
The venue's size plays a vital role in deciding which is the best option for your event. A DJ is perfect for smaller venues, but they fail to fully utilize the venue space when it comes to medium or big venues. With wedding bands, there is no such issue; for smaller venues, you can hire a three-piece band. For medium or big venues, you can hire performers who can effectively utilize the stage area and deliver a perfect live performance. Some venues also have strict regulations regarding noise that should also be kept in mind while hiring a wedding band or DJ.
